The federal government chooses how much tax obligation you owe by separating your taxable income right into chunks-- additionally known as tax obligation braces-- and each piece gets taxed at the corresponding tax rate. The elegance of this is that despite which bracket you remain in, https://rentry.co/mruczho9 you will not pay that tax obligation price on your whole earnings. DIY tax obligation software usually costs in between $30 and $150, depending on the intricacy of your return. On the other hand, specialist tax obligation solutions can vary from $200 to $1,000 or more, relying on the complexity of your tax circumstance and the accounting professional's fees.
